Election Day for Florida’s primaries is still two weeks away. But South Florida’s 2.5 million voters who would rather not wait until Aug. 30 to cast their ballots for federal, state and local office have other options. Early voting began Monday in Miami-Dade and runs through Aug. 28. Broward early voting begins Saturday and runs through Aug. 28. Voters can cast their ballots at any of the open precincts in the county where they are registered. Hours vary from day to day. You can view the sample ballot for Miami-Dade County here.
